Scientific interests:
- Lake sediments as climate archives
- Varve chronology and micro-facies analyses
- Abrupt climate changes
- Human-climate interactions
- Quarternary Geology
Projects:
- Eifel maar lakes
- Piànico Interglacial Project
- The last interglacial in Monticchio
- DecLakes
- Lake Suigetsu 2006 Project
- FLood layers in Lago Maggiore sediment
Career:
- 04/12/2000 Habilitation in Geology (Dr. rer nat habil), University of Potsdam ‘Rapid environmental fluctuations and their relation to climate variability: an investigation of varved lake sediment records.’
- 21/04/1994 Dissertation in Geology (Dr. rer. nat), University of Trier ‘Weichselian sediments from Lake Holzmaar – pleniglacial varve chronology and evidence of climate oscillations’ (in German)
- 15/09/1988 Diploma in Physical Geography, University of Trier ‘Mapping past lake level stands from several maar lakes in the Eifel region and microstratographic analyses of the Lake Weinfelder Maar sediment record’ (in German).
